Summer "Day" Camps Begin Monday

Hattiesburg-Starting Monday on June 11 through July 10, the City of Hattiesburg will host summer day camps from 8 a.m. to 2 p.m., for kids ages 5-11. Locations include:

*C.E. Roy Community Center

*Lillie Burney

*Thames Elementary School (Co- sponsored by Forrest County Dist. 5 Supervisor Chris Bowen)

*Grace Christian Elementary School (Co-sponsored by Forrest Co. Dist. 2 Supervisor Charles Marshall)

*Woodley Elementary School (Co-sponsored by Forrest Co. Dist. 1 Supervisor David Hogan)

*Danny Hinton Community Center in Palmers Crossing (Co-sponsored by Forrest Co. Dist. 4 Supervisor Rod Woullard)                

The children will be separated into three groups: ages 5 and 6; ages 7 and 8; ages 9-11. There will be a limit of 75 kids per location. Registrations are on a first come, first serve basis.  Complete payment must accompany the registration form. The fee is $20 per child which allows him/her to participate in games, the First Tee Golf Program and other sports, arts and crafts, and swimming. There may be additional costs involved with special activities. For more information, please contact the Department of Parks and Recreation at 601.545.6682.
